Aug 16, 2019 · Earlier this year, GE announced its intent to impose $1.7 billion in premium increases, through 2029, for its 274,000 long-term-care insurance policyholders, whose average age is 77. Insurance policies covering long term care services are a relatively new form of insurance. The New York State Department of Financial Services has encouraged insurance companies to offer policies covering long term care services and has established minimum standards for four classifications of

Lifetime maximum benefit: This is the maximum amount that a long-term care insurance company will pay for covered long-term care expenses throughout the life of the policy. An example would be if you purchased a long-term care policy and set the lifetime maximum benefit at $300,000. Once that $300,000 in long-term care is …

The Securities and Exchange Commission today announced that General Electric Co. (GE) has agreed to pay a $200 million penalty to settle charges for disclosure failures in its power and insurance businesses. In 2017 and 2018, GE’s stock price fell almost 75% as challenges in its …
